+/*
+ * Saves the contents of the current window to the userspace window buffer.
+ * Does not modify any register window registers, but updates pointer to the
+ * top of the userspace window buffer.
+ *
+ * Parameters:
+ * 	\tmpreg1	global register to be used for scratching purposes
+ * 	\tmpreg2	global register to be used for scratching purposes
+ */
+.macro SAVE_TO_USPACE_WBUF tmpreg1, tmpreg2
+	set SCRATCHPAD_WBUF, \tmpreg2
+	ldxa [\tmpreg2] ASI_SCRATCHPAD, \tmpreg1
+	stx %l0, [\tmpreg1 + L0_OFFSET]	
+	stx %l1, [\tmpreg1 + L1_OFFSET]
+	stx %l2, [\tmpreg1 + L2_OFFSET]
+	stx %l3, [\tmpreg1 + L3_OFFSET]
+	stx %l4, [\tmpreg1 + L4_OFFSET]
+	stx %l5, [\tmpreg1 + L5_OFFSET]
+	stx %l6, [\tmpreg1 + L6_OFFSET]
+	stx %l7, [\tmpreg1 + L7_OFFSET]
+	stx %i0, [\tmpreg1 + I0_OFFSET]
+	stx %i1, [\tmpreg1 + I1_OFFSET]
+	stx %i2, [\tmpreg1 + I2_OFFSET]
+	stx %i3, [\tmpreg1 + I3_OFFSET]
+	stx %i4, [\tmpreg1 + I4_OFFSET]
+	stx %i5, [\tmpreg1 + I5_OFFSET]
+	stx %i6, [\tmpreg1 + I6_OFFSET]
+	stx %i7, [\tmpreg1 + I7_OFFSET]
+	add \tmpreg1, STACK_WINDOW_SAVE_AREA_SIZE, \tmpreg1
+	stxa \tmpreg1, [\tmpreg2] ASI_SCRATCHPAD
+.endm
+
+/*
+ * Macro used to spill userspace window to userspace window buffer.
+ * It is triggered from normal kernel code doing SAVE when
+ * OTHERWIN>0 at (TL=0).
+ */
+.macro SPILL_TO_USPACE_WINDOW_BUFFER
+	SAVE_TO_USPACE_WBUF %g7, %g4
+	saved
+	retry
+.endm
